Criteria for Certificate Issuance

To qualify for a certificate, learners must:

  • Complete Courses: Successfully finish all course requirements, which may include assessments, assignments, and participation in course activities.

  • Achieve Passing Grades: Demonstrate mastery of course material by achieving a minimum passing grade or proving competency through assessments.

  • Meet Attendance Requirements: Some courses may have attendance requirements, ensuring active participation and engagement.

Assessment Methods

Assessments on the Nortech APP platform include:

  • Quizzes and Exams: Designed to test knowledge and comprehension. This includes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s), Short Answer Questions, and Open-Book Exams that evaluate research and application skills.

  • Assignments and Projects: Assess depth of understanding, analytical abilities, and practical skills. This category includes Written Assignments, Projects, and Group Projects to evaluate creativity and teamwork.
